引言
在这个数字化飞速发展的时代,区块链技术的崛起改变了我们对货币、交易和信任的理解。各行各业都开始探索如何利用这一新兴技术,而一些具有前瞻性思维的人们更是选择了亲自创建自己的区块链币!这是一项多么令人兴奋的挑战啊!不论您是希望解决某个特定问题,还是单纯地追求财富,开发自己的加密货币都可以是一个实现梦想的途径。在这篇文章中,我们将为您详细介绍如何从头开始开发一个区块链币,包括技术细节与市场考量。
一、明确目标与设定愿景

在开始开发之前,首先需要明确一下您的目标!
您为什么希望创建这枚币?是想为特定行业提供更高效的支付手段,还是想在区块链生态中提供某种新服务?有了明确的目标,您才能在后续的开发过程中有所侧重。
例如,您可以设计一个专注于环保的币,鼓励用户参与绿色活动并用币进行奖励;又或者创建一个针对小型企业的支付系统,帮助他们节省手续费。想象一下这种新鲜的创意,如何能在市场上产生多大的冲击!
二、学习区块链基础知识
在正式入手之前,了解区块链的基本概念至关重要。区块链是什么?它是如何工作的?学习这些基础知识不仅能帮助您在设计币时做出更明智的决策,还能在与技术团队沟通时减少误解。
一些重要的概念包括:区块、链、共识机制、去中心化、智能合约等等。多么重要的基础知识呀!可以说,这是您探索区块链世界的第一步。
三、选择适合的区块链平台

目前,有很多区块链平台可以支持币的开发,例如Ethereum、BNB Chain、Solana等。每个平台都有其独特的特性和优势,因此选择合适的开发平台至关重要。
例如,如果您希望通过智能合约来实现一些复杂的功能,Ethereum可能是一个不错的选择;如果关注交易速度和手续费,Solana则提供了更优的性能。
在选择平台的过程中,不妨先对每个平台的文档、社区支持、工具链进行研究。多与其他开发者交流,获取经验和建议,让自己踏上成功的道路!
四、设计币的经济模型
每一枚加密货币都需要有清晰的经济模型,您需要考虑以下几个方面:
1. 供应量:币的总量是固定的还是无限的?
2. 分发机制:您如何分发这些币?采用ICO(首次代币发行)还是其他方式?
3. 使用场景:用户可以如何使用这枚币?是用作支付,还是作为平台的奖励?
这些都是至关重要的问题!适当的经济模型能够激励用户参与并保持生态的健康发展。
五、编写智能合约
如果您选择了Ethereum等支持智能合约的平台,那么接下来便要着手编写智能合约了。在这个过程中,您可以使用Solidity等编程语言。确保您的合约经过严格测试!多么令人兴奋的过程,您正在一步步接近自己的梦想!
在编写合约时,注意合约的安全性,以防止潜在的攻击和漏洞。可以考虑使用各种工具进行代码审查,例如MythX或Slither等。此外,还可以通过众测平台邀请其他开发者帮助您找出可能存在的问题。
六、测试与部署
在代码编写完成后,您需要在测试网络上对币进行全面测试。这包括对智能合约的功能、性能、安全性等进行测试。任何小的错误在主网上线后都可能导致严重的问题,因此没有什么可以轻视的。
当您觉得一切就绪,测试通过后,您便可以准备将智能合约部署到主网。在这个瞬间,您将看到自己的创意变为现实!
七、市场推广与社区建设
开发完成后,接下来就是如何让世人了解您的币了。市场推广和社区建设是极为重要的环节。您可以通过社交媒体、论坛、博客以及加密货币相关网站宣传您的项目。同时,建立一个积极的社区也能提高用户的参与度和忠诚度。
定期举办AMA(Ask Me Anything,问我任何事)活动,倾听用户的意见和建议,增强与社会的互动。这样的做法能够让您的币更加扎根客户心中,形成良好的口碑与人际网络。另外,可以与一些区块链行业的影响者合作,不断提升项目曝光率。
八、合规与法律问题
最后,您需要关注合规与法律问题。不同国家对加密货币的监管政策差异很大,确保遵循相关法律规则,在发行币之前最好咨询专业的法律顾问,避免将来的潜在法律风险。合规问题虽然往往被忽视,但它确实是项目成功的重要一环。
总结
在自我开发区块链币的旅程中,您需要不断学习、调整和。尽管有很多困难和挑战,但相信每一个努力的付出都会带来丰硕的成果!多么令人振奋的前景啊!
作为一个开发者,您不仅可以享受创造的乐趣,还可以为全球经济和社会进步贡献自己的力量。无论多大的风雨,您都要坚定自己的信念,勇敢迎接未来的挑战。愿您的区块链币创造辉煌的明天!
愿每一个梦想都能得以实现,每一个努力都能得到最美的回报!加油!